Output 66fc8f5a86a792e59f6418ee3f5718206c0a6d33b7eda4193f95e7b366e7ac64:3

value
1900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b831b1daa89bd9654212cc67d9beda9de3a1c527 OP_EQUALVERIFY OP_CHECKSIG
address
1Hnvs9b43fZiHWzipq6vn8aoy26bhj7TfM
transaction
66fc8f5a86a792e59f6418ee3f5718206c0a6d33b7eda4193f95e7b366e7ac64
spent
true